Dear release team,

this is the dns-root-data update for DNSSEC Root Zone KSK-2017 (key tag
20326), that's needed for the packages that rely on dns-root-data for
bootstrapping DNSSEC Trust Anchors.

The root.hints has been updated to 2017072601 which should be update
as well.  I don't think the /usr/share/dns/root.hints is used anywhere
in Debian, so it should be safe update.

There will be another update after the former KSK has been removed from
trust anchors (around January 2018 or maybe even earlier when the former
KSK is removed from the RZ).

It was suggested in a discussion with a security team that this should
fasttrack via stretch-updates.
